    Streszczenie angielskie: The objective of the study was to evaluate the diagnostic value of transvaginal colour and pulsed Doppler in the diagnosing of ectopic pregnancy. 53 women suspected of ectopic pregnancy were subjected to transvaginal ultrasonography with the use of colour and pulsed Doppler. An image of appendage vascularisation was obtained in all patients using the colour Doppler; pulse Doppler served to calculate the resistance index (RI), pulsation index (PI) and systolic/diastolic index (S/D) for blood circulation in the ovarian and tubal vessles in all patients. During laparoscopy, ectopic pregnancy was confirmed in 25 out of 53 women (47.2 p.c.). In each case of tubal pregnancy colour Doppler examination revealed a more intensive vascularisation of the oviduct in which the foetal ovum was implanted. The pulse Doppler examination revealed values of RI which were lower by 63 p.c. on the average, and S/D values lower by 56 p.c. on the average in the oviduct arterial vessels on the side of the ectopic pregnancy than on the opposite side.
